1.Diagnostic value of exhaled volatile organic compounds in pulmonary cystic fibrosis: A systematic review
Xiaoping YU ; Zhixia SU ; Kai YAN ; Taining SHA ; Yuhang HE ; Yanyan ZHANG ; Yujian TAO ; Hong GUO ; Guangyu LU ; Weijuan GONG
Chinese Journal of Clinical Thoracic and Cardiovascular Surgery 2025;32(02):223-229
Objective To explore the diagnostic value of exhaled volatile organic compounds (VOCs) for cystic fibrosis (CF). Methods A systematic search was conducted in PubMed, EMbase, Web of Science, Cochrane Library, CNKI, Wanfang, VIP, and SinoMed databases up to August 7, 2024. Studies that met the inclusion criteria were selected for data extraction and quality assessment. The quality of included studies was assessed by the Newcastle-Ottawa Scale (NOS), and the risk of bias and applicability of included prediction model studies were assessed by the prediction model risk of bias assessment tool (PROBAST). Results A total of 10 studies were included, among which 5 studies only identified specific exhaled VOCs in CF patients, and another 5 developed 7 CF risk prediction models based on the identification of VOCs in CF. The included studies reported a total of 75 exhaled VOCs, most of which belonged to the categories of acylcarnitines, aldehydes, acids, and esters. Most models (n=6, 85.7%) only included exhaled VOCs as predictive factors, and only one model included factors other than VOCs, including forced expiratory flow at 75% of forced vital capacity (FEF75) and modified Medical Research Council scale for the assessment of dyspnea (mMRC). The accuracy of the models ranged from 77% to 100%, and the area under the receiver operating characteristic curve ranged from 0.771 to 0.988. None of the included studies provided information on the calibration of the models. The results of the Prediction Model Risk of Bias Assessment Tool (PROBAST) showed that the overall bias risk of all predictive model studies was high, and the overall applicability was unclear. Conclusion The exhaled VOCs reported in the included studies showed significant heterogeneity, and more research is needed to explore specific compounds for CF. In addition, risk prediction models based on exhaled VOCs have certain value in the diagnosis of CF, but the overall bias risk is relatively high and needs further optimization from aspects such as model construction and validation.
2.Disease burden and mortality forecast of prostate cancer in Wuhan in 2010-2019
Jinyi SUN ; Yaqiong YAN ; Yan GUO ; Chuanhua YU ; Jie GONG
Journal of Public Health and Preventive Medicine 2024;35(1):39-44
Objective To analyze the data of prostate cancer in Wuhan from 2010 to 2019, understand the characteristics and trends of incidence, mortality, and YLL, and provide decision-making basis for Wuhan's cancer prevention and control strategies. Methods Data on deaths and incident cases of prostate cancer in Wuhan from 2010 to 2019 and from 2013 to 2017, respectively, were collected from the Wuhan Death Monitoring System. Indicators such as incidence rate, mortality rate, and years of life lost due to premature death (YLL) of prostate cancer in Wuhan were calculated using Excel 2016 and Python. The Bayesian Age-Period-Cohort Model (BAPC) was used to predict the mortality rate of prostate cancer in Wuhan from 2020 to 2024. The trend changes were described using the annual average percentage change (AAPC). Results From 2010 to 2019, the incidence, mortality, and YLL rates of prostate cancer in Wuhan showed an overall increasing trend (AAPC >0, P <0.05). The standardized mortality and incidence rates in the central urban area were significantly higher than those in the outer urban area, and the age group of 85 and above had the highest incidence and mortality rates. The age group of 0-54 had the largest increase in incidence and mortality rates. From 2020 to 2024, prostate cancer in Wuhan is expected to continue to increase slightly (an increase of 0.94%). Conclusion The incidence, mortality, and YLL rates of prostate cancer in Wuhan are showing an overall increasing trend, and this trend may continue. The characteristics are higher in the central urban area than in the outer urban area, and higher in the older age group than in the younger age group. Targeted measures need to be taken, and screening for high-risk populations should be strengthened.
3.Expert Consensus on Clinical Diseases Responding Specifically to Traditional Chinese Medicine:Aural Vertigo
Yingdi GONG ; Zhanfeng YAN ; Wei FENG ; Daxin LIU ; Jiaxi WANG ; Jianhua LIU ; Yu ZHANG ; Shusheng GONG ; Guopeng WANG ; Chunying XU ; Xin MA ; Bo LI ; Shuzhen GUO ; Mingxia ZHANG ; Jinfeng LIU ; Jihua GUO ; Zhengkui CAO ; Xiaoxiao ZHANG ; Zhonghai XIN
Chinese Journal of Experimental Traditional Medical Formulae 2024;30(8):215-222
Aural vertigo frequently encountered in the otolaryngology department of traditional Chinese medicine (TCM) mainly involves peripheral vestibular diseases of Western medicine, such as Meniere's disease, benign paroxysmal positional vertigo, vestibular neuritis, and vestibular migraine, being a hot research topic in both TCM and Western medicine. Western medical therapies alone have unsatisfactory effects on recurrent aural vertigo, aural vertigo affecting the quality of life, aural vertigo not relieved after surgery, aural vertigo with complex causes, and children's aural vertigo. The literature records and clinical practice have proven that TCM demonstrates unique advantages in the treatment of aural vertigo. The China Association of Chinese medicine sponsored the "17th youth salon on the diseases responding specifically to TCM: Aural vertigo" and invited vertigo experts of TCM and Western medicine to discuss the difficulties and advantages of TCM diagnosis and treatment of aural vertigo. The experts deeply discussed the achievements and contributions of TCM and Western medicine in the diagnosis and treatment of aural vertigo, the control and mitigation of the symptoms, and the solutions to disease recurrence. The discussion clarified the positioning and advantages of TCM treatment and provided guidance for clinical and basic research on aural vertigo.
4.The significance of hypermethylation level of CDO1 gene and HOXA9 gene in serum in the diagnosis of ovarian cancer
Qiannan HOU ; Yu YUAN ; Yan LI ; Zhaolin GONG ; Qiang ZHANG ; Dan FENG ; Yuanfu GONG ; Linhai WANG ; Pei LIU ; Xiaobing XIE ; Li HE
Chinese Journal of Laboratory Medicine 2024;47(4):401-406
Objective:To explore the clinical application and triage management value of using blood circulating cell-free DNA (cfDNA) (cysteine dioxygenase type 1 gene, CDO1, and Homeobox protein A9 gene, HOXA9) hypermethylation level to detect and diagnose ovarian cancer.Methods:A case-control study was conducted on patients who went for surgery at Chengdu Womens and Childrens Central Hospital from November 2022 to October 2023. Blood samples were collected before surgery for evaluation of cancer antigen 125 (CA125), human epididymis protein 4 (HE4), risk of ovarian malignancy algorithm (ROMA) score, and DNA methylation testing. The basic clinical information, biomarkers, and transvaginal ultrasound (TVS) information were collected simultaneously. Information from a total of 151 patients was collected, including 122 cases with benign pathology and 29 ovarian cancer cases. The pathologic diagnosis of ovarian tissue was defined as the gold standard. The multivariate logistic regression analysis was used to identify high-risk factors for ovarian cancer. The clinical efficacy of DNA methylation detection for ovarian cancer was analyzed using the area under curve (AUC).Results:The results showed that the age, menopausal status, CA125 and HE4 detection, ROMA score, positivity rate of CDO1 gene and HOXA9 gene single or combined testing in ovarian cancer patients were higher than those in the benign group and showed significant differences ( P<0.05). Among these detection protocols, the AUC of CDO1 and HOXA9 dual gene methylation testing for ovarian cancer was the highest at 0.936 (95% CI, 0.878-0.994), with 89.7% (95% CI 73.6%-96.4%) sensitivity and 97.5% (95% CI 93.0%-99.2%) specificity, respectively. The positive detection rate of CDO1 and HOXA9 dual gene methylation in early ovarian cancer FOGO I-II stage is 12/14 higher than other tests. Conclusion:Blood cfDNA methylation detection, a simple, non-invasive, and highly sensitive detection method, is superior to the current ovarian cancer testing in the risk assessment and early detection.
5.Preliminary study on delaying aging induced thymus degeneration in SAMP6 mice with Bazi Bushen capsule
Zhao-Dong LI ; Yin-Xiao CHEN ; Bo-Yang GONG ; Zhe XU ; Zhi-Xian YU ; Yue-Xuan SHI ; Yan-Fei PENG ; Yu-Hong BIAN ; Yun-Long HOU ; Xiang-Ling WANG ; Shu-Wu ZHAO
Chinese Pharmacological Bulletin 2024;40(6):1186-1192
Aim To explore the improvement effect of Bazi Bushen capsule on thymic degeneration in SAMP6 mice and the possible mechanism.Methods Twenty 12 week old male SAMP6 mice were randomly divided into the model group(SAMP6)and the Bazi Busheng capsule treatment group(SAMP6+BZBS).Ten SAMR1 mice were assigned to a homologous control group(SAMR1).The SAMP6+BZBS group was oral-ly administered Bazi Bushen capsule suspension(2.8 g·kg-1)daily,while the other two groups were orally administered an equal amount of distilled water.After nine weeks of administration,the morphology of the thymus in each group was observed and the thymus in-dex was calculated;HE staining was used to observe the structural changes of thymus tissue;SA-β-gal stai-ning was used to detect thymic aging;flow cytometry was used to detect the proportion of thymic CD3+T cells in each group;Western blot was used to detect the levels of p16,Bax,Bcl-2,and cleaved caspase-3 proteins in thymus;immunofluorescence was applied to detect the proportion of cortical thymic epithelial cells in each group;ELISA was employed to detect IL-7 lev-els in thymus.Results Compared with the SAMP6 group,the thymic index of the SAMP6+BZBS group significantly increased(P<0.05);the disordered thy-mic structure was significantly improved;the positive proportion of SA-β-gal staining significantly decreased(P<0.01);the proportion of CD3+T cells apparently increased(P<0.05);the level of p16 protein signifi-cantly decreased(P<0.05);the level of Bcl-2 pro-tein significantly increased(P<0.05),while the lev-el of cleaved caspase-3 protein markedly decreased(P<0.05);the proportion of cortical thymic epithelial cells evidently increased;the level of IL-7 significantly increased(P<0.01).Conclusions Bazi Bushen capsule can delay thymic degeneration,inhibit cell ap-optosis in thymus and promote thymic cell development in SAMP6 mice,which may be related to increasing the proportion of cortical thymic epithelial cells and promoting IL-7 secretion.

7.Surgical management strategy for metastatic cervical lymph nodes surrounding the carotid artery in head and neck squamous cell carcinoma
Haidong ZHANG ; Shanchun GONG ; Kai SUN ; Hao WANG ; Lijuan ZHOU ; Yunfei YAN ; Kai LIU ; Xianjun LYU ; Zhenkun YU
Chinese Journal of Otorhinolaryngology Head and Neck Surgery 2024;59(8):850-856
Objective:To explore the surgical intervention strategy for metastatic cervical lymph nodes surrounding the carotid artery in head and neck squamous cell carcinoma.Methods:A total of 62 patients with advanced head and neck tumors and carotid wrap by disease treated in Department of Otorhinolaryngology and Head and Neck Surgery, the Affiliated BenQ Hospital of Nanjing Medical University between June 2019 and December 2023 were reviewed, of whom 9 patients presented with metastatic squamous cell carcinoma in cervical lymph nodes of unknown primary or with no recurrence of primary lesion and all the 9 patients were males, aged from 48 to 79 years old, with≤level 2 of Eastern Cooperative Oncology Group-Performance Status (ECOG-PS). Radiographically common carotid artery (CCA) and/or internal carotid artery (ICA) were surrounded by≥270° with tumor. All the 9 patients received implantation of covered stent in carotid artery and radical resection of metastatic cervical lymph nodes. The success rate, complications, surgery-related complications, local recurrence rate, quality of life (QOL) and overall survival (OS) were analyzed. The QOL of patients was compared by paired rank sum test, and P<0.05 indicated statistically significant difference. The OS was analyzed by Kaplan-Meier. Results:The success rate of stent implantation was 100%, with no implantation-related complications. R0 resection was performed in 8 cases and R1 resection in 1 case. The QOL of patients after surgery was improved, and the improvements in "pain", "mood" and "anxiety" were statistically significant( Z values were -2.236, -2.460 and -2.200, respectively, and all P values were<0.05). Follow-up was 1-18 months, with a median of 7 months, and 1 case was lost to follow-up. Local recurrence occurred in 3 patients with an incidence of 37.5% (3/8). OS was 59.9% at 12 months after surgery. Conclusion:Implantation of covered stent in carotid artery combined with radical resection is an effective method for the treatment of cervical lymph node metastasis.
8.HIV self-testing application through online platform among men who have sex with men in Tianjin City
HOU Jinyu ; BAI Jianyun ; GUO Yan ; LI Jia ; LI Long ; GONG Hui ; YU Maohe
Journal of Preventive Medicine 2024;36(6):470-473
Objective:
To understand characteristics of men who have sex with men (MSM) who applied for HIV antibody self-testing reagents through "AIDS self-testing" column of a WeChat official account named "Dark Blue Public Health Center" in Tianjin City, so as to provide insights into exploring online modes of HIV antibody self-testing for MSM.
Methods:
Data of MSM who were 18 years old or above, currently lived in Tianjin City, had sex with men in the past six months and applied for HIV antibody self-testing reagents through "AIDS self-testing" column from May 2018 to December 2022 were collected. Demographic characteristics, results return and positive findings were descriptively analyzed.
Results:
Data of 2 064 MSM were collected, including 1 052 MSM aged 20 to 29 years (50.97%), 1 522 unmarried MSM (73.74%), 545 workers (26.41%), 1 385 MSM with college education or above (67.10%), and 315 MSM without testing for HIV antibody in the past (15.26%). A total of 6 470 self-testing reagents were applied, and 5 942 testing results were returned, with a return rate of 91.84%. There were 33.28% (687/2 064) of the applicants applying for 66.32% (4 291/6 470) reagents multiple times. There were 73 MSM with positive results, accounting for 1.23%.
Conclusions
The MSM applying for HIV antibody self-testing reagents through "AIDS self-testing" are mainly young and highly educated, including some who have never tested for HIV. However, attention should be paid to duplicate applications and the return rate should be increased.
9.Risk factors and predictive model construction of brain metastases in patients with limited-stage SCLC undergoing preventive brain radiotherapy after remission
Hongxin YU ; Yan BAI ; Yuan GONG ; Jianzhuang WANG ; Zhigang FAN
Journal of International Oncology 2024;51(7):453-457
Objective:To investigate the risk factors of brain metastases in patients with limited-stage small cell lung cancer (SCLC) undergoing preventive brain radiotherapy after remission and to construct prediction model.Methods:A total of 231 patients with limited-stage SCLC who received chemoradiotherapy and achieved remission in 3201 Hospital from January 2015 to January 2023 were selected as the study objects. Logistic regression was used to analyze the influencing factors on the occurrence of brain metastases after remission in patients with limited-stage SCLC who received preventive brain radiotherapy. Binary logistic regression was used to construct a prediction model. Receiver operator characteristic (ROC) curve was used to evaluate the diagnostic efficacy of each indicator and the prediction model on the occurrence of brain metastases in patients.Results:The median follow-up time of the whole group was 73 months, and 42 cases of brain metastases occurred, with an incidence rate of 18.18%. There were statistically significant differences in the incidence of brain metastases among patients with different T stage ( Z=-4.97, P<0.001), clinical stage ( Z=-8.17, P<0.001), and time from initial treatment to thoracic radiotherapy ( χ2=21.38, P<0.001). Multivariate analysis showed that T stage (stage T 3: OR=6.29, 95% CI: 1.58-25.06, P=0.009; stage T 4: OR=12.91, 95% CI: 3.74-44.57, P<0.001), clinical stage (stageⅡ, OR=8.75, 95% CI: 2.89-26.51, P<0.001; stage Ⅲ, OR=18.43, 95% CI: 7.24-46.92, P<0.001), and time from initial treatment to thoracic radiotherapy ( OR=0.25, 95% CI: 0.11-0.56, P=0.001) were independent influencing factors on the occurrence of brain metastases after remission in patients with limited-stage SCLC who received preventive brain radiotherapy. The diagnostic prediction model based on the above indicators was logit ( P) =-19.91+1.84× stage T 3 +2.56× stage T 4+2.17× stage Ⅱ+2.91× stage Ⅲ-1.38× time from initial treatment to thoracic radiotherapy. ROC curve analysis showed that the area under the curve of T stage, clinical stage, time from initial treatment to thoracic radiotherapy, and the diagnostic prediction model for predicting the occurrence of brain metastasis after remission in patients with limited-stage SCLC who received preventive brain radiotherapy were 0.728, 0.660, 0.687, and 0.846, respectively, and the area under the curve of the diagnostic prediction model was significantly larger than those of the other indicators (all P<0.05) . Conclusion:T stage, clinical stage and the time from initial treatment to thoracic radiotherapy are all influential factors for the occurrence of brain metastases after remission in patients with limited-stage SCLC who received preventive brain radiotherapy. The diagnostic prediction model based on the above indicators can help to guide clinicians to accurately screen patients at high risk of brain metastases in the early stage.
10.Correlation analysis between eNOS gene single nucleotide polymorphism and systemic lupus erythematosus in Hainan
Xuan ZHANG ; Hui-Tao WU ; Qi ZHANG ; Gui-Ling LIN ; Xi-Yu YIN ; Wen-Lu XU ; Zhe WANG ; Zi-Man HE ; Ying LIU ; Long MI ; Yan-Ping ZHUANG ; Ai-Min GONG
Medical Journal of Chinese People's Liberation Army 2024;49(9):986-991
Objective To investigate the relationship between single nucleotide polymorphisms(SNPs)in the eNOS gene and genetic susceptibility to systemic lupus erythematosus(SLE)in Hainan.Methods Blood samples were collected from SLE patients(SLE group,n=214)and healthy controls(control group,n=214)from January 2020 to December 2022 at the First Affiliated Hospital of Hainan Medical College and Hainan Provincial People's Hospital.The bases of eNOS gene rs3918188,rs1799983 and rs1007311 loci in each group were detected by SNaPshot sequencing technology.Logistic regression was used to analyze the correlation between genotypes,alleles and gene models(dominant model,recessive model,and overdominant model)of the above 3 target loci of the eNOS gene and genetic susceptibility to SLE.Haplotype analysis was conducted using HaploView 4.2 software to investigate the relationship between haploid and genetic susceptibility to SLE at each site.Results The results of logistic regression analysis revealed that the CC genotype and the C allele at rs3918188 locus were risk factors for genetic susceptibility to SLE(CC vs.AA:OR=2.449,P<0.05;C vs.A:OR=2.133,P<0.001).In recessive model at rs3918188 locus,CC genotype carriers had an increased risk of SLE development compared with AA+AC genotype carriers(OR=2.774,P<0.001).In contrast,in overdominant model at this locus,AC genotype carriers had a decreased risk of SLE occurrence compared with AA+CC genotype carriers(OR=0.385,P<0.001).In addition,polymorphisms of rs1799983 and rs1007311 were not associated with susceptibility to SLE in genotype,allele type and the 3 genetic models(P>0.05).Haplotype analysis revealed a strong linkage disequilibrium between the rs1007311 and rs1799983 loci of the eNOS gene,but no significant correlation was found between haplotype and genetic susceptibility to SLE(P>0.05).Conclusion The CC genotype and C allele at rs3918188 locus of eNOS gene may be risk factors for SLE in Hainan,while the risk of SLE occurrence is reduced in carriers of AC genotype under the overdominant model.
